"Necrology of Historic, Genealogical Society", NEGHR, vol. XXVIII (1874), pp. 94-95.

The Rev. Zedekiah Smith Barstow, D.D.
[snip] He married, Aug. 19, 1818, Elizabeth Fay Blake, daughter of Elihu Blake and Elizabeth Whitney, of Westboro', Mass.
His children were:-- Timothy Dwight, born July 17, 1820, died Dec. 20, 1820; William, born Sept. 8, 1822; Elizabeth Whitney, born July 24, 1824, died Jan., 1832; and Josiah Whitney, born June 21, 1826.

Whitney Genealogy. -- S. Whitney Phoenix, 22 West 23d Street, New York, is preparing for publication a genealogy of the Connecticut Whitneys (descendants of Henry Whitney, of Norwalk, 1665), and would be glad to receive the names and addresses of any member of the family which whom he has not already corresponded.
